Infor HMS scores a 3.88/5 for ease of use, based on reviews that describe its interface as generally intuitive, with a short onboarding process and helpful support. Users appreciate the accessibility of the system and its mobile capabilities, despite some noting room for aesthetic improvements.
Hotix, with zero reviews, offers no data on user experience. Given Infor’s established reputation for support and user-friendly features, it’s reasonable to conclude Infor provides a more reliable and familiar onboarding experience. Edge: Infor HMS.
Infor HMS offers a suite of over 20 features, including housekeeping, guest CRM, online support, multi-currency handling, revenue management, and automated night audits—features hotix does not publicly list or demonstrate. Its cloud-based architecture and multi-lingual capabilities are attractive for international hotels.
Hotix’s lack of documented features makes it difficult to compare, but its minimal presence suggests a limited or undeveloped feature set. For hotels seeking a comprehensive, multi-function system, Infor’s feature count and integration options give it a clear edge.
Infor HMS enjoys a 4.04/5 support rating, with reviews praising its responsiveness, professionalism, and helpfulness. Users frequently mention how support staff guide them through issues swiftly, crucial for daily hotel operations.
Hotix, with no reviews or support ratings available, provides no evidence of support quality. In the hospitality industry, reliable support is critical—Infor’s established support infrastructure makes it the safer choice. Edge: Infor HMS.
Infor HMS boasts 113 verified integrations, including popular booking platforms like Booking.com, Expedia, and HRS, as well as revenue management and CRM solutions. These integrations significantly reduce manual entry and improve operational flow.
Hotix offers no documented integrations, which limits its appeal for hotels that depend on connected systems. For hotels prioritizing a connected, efficient tech stack, Infor’s extensive integration network offers a decisive advantage. Edge: Infor HMS.
Because hotix has no recent reviews, it cannot be rated by users. Infor HMS, with 46 reviews in the past six months and an overall score of 4.04/5, is clearly favored by hoteliers.
Infor’s reviews encompass a variety of property types, including boutique, city center, and branded hotels, with many rating it 4+ stars for ease of use, support, and features. As a result, Infor is the more trusted and positively reviewed product on the market. Edge: Infor HMS.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. hotix has an HT Score of 0 and Infor has 22.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
